Ca9Fe2N8 is an experimental interstitial nitride compound combining calcium and iron in a fixed stoichiometric ratio, representing an emerging class of metal nitrides being investigated for advanced structural and functional applications. This material family is primarily of research interest rather than established industrial use, with potential applications in high-temperature materials, wear-resistant coatings, and hardening phases in composite systems where the combination of metallic and nitride properties could provide enhanced mechanical performance or unique functional characteristics.
